ElevenLabs and Star Sports Partner to Enhance Cricket Broadcasts with AI Translations

ElevenLabs collaborates with Star Sports to offer AI-driven real-time translations of cricket commentary in multiple Indian languages, enhancing accessibility for millions of fans.
In a groundbreaking move to enhance sports broadcasting, ElevenLabs is teaming up with Star Sports, the sports division of Jiostar, to deliver real-time AI-powered translations of cricket content across multiple Indian languages. This partnership aims to make cricket more accessible to the vast and diverse audience in India, according to ElevenLabs.
Revolutionizing Sports Broadcasting
With cricket being the most-followed sport in India, the demand for localized content is at an all-time high. The 2023 Cricket World Cup set new records, becoming the most-watched tournament in the country’s history. The Disney Star Network alone recorded an astounding 422 billion viewing minutes, with the final peaking at 59 million concurrent viewers.
This collaboration will see AI tools from ElevenLabs localizing pre- and post-match commentary into languages such as Hindi and Tamil. By doing so, cricket fans can enjoy the sport’s most thrilling moments in their native languages, enhancing their connection to the game.
Breaking Language Barriers
The initiative seeks to break down language barriers by using AI to regionalize cricket content. Cricket in India is a unifying force, with fans admiring players globally. By translating spoken content into regional languages, more people can access commentary and engage with their favorite players.
Looking ahead, ElevenLabs and Star Sports are set to expand these efforts with upcoming events like the Champions Trophy and the Indian Premier League (IPL) in 2025. The goal is to enable near real-time translation of live commentary, starting with English and gradually incorporating additional regional languages.
